Sex Discrimination Suit Settled Against Temp Agency for $250,000 -- Lexington Discrimination Lawyer

A sex discrimination lawsuit against a temp agency has been settled for $250,000.  The lawsuit charged that the temp agency, Preferred Labor LLC, charging that a temp agency followed illegal customer requests for male-only workers and retaliatated against one woman that complained.

Federal and Kentucky anti-discrimination laws prohibit discrimination between male and female employees in the terms, conditions and opportunities of employment.
